Dose anyone know if lap-bypass is the same as gastric bypass its listed like this on a paper I received in the mail today I got a call my preop was moved from tomorrow to next Friday and the paper states my pre op is the 12 when surgery is the 13th really? But it was mailed yesterday and she apologized for the mix up but now I'm super confused she said either tomorrow or sat ill get my pre-op packet so I guess I'll wait for that and call them if I'm still confused sorry I just had to vent a Lil because this is madness lol

That sounds confusing ... Lap bypass is the same as gastric bypass... Just means they will do the surgery laparoscopic .... Which is better than open ..
